Window Sticker
A PDF of a window sticker is available for VIN 1GT49WEY2LF215017.
Also called Monroney label, it's a label required in the United States to be displayed in all new automobiles.
It may include certain official information about the car such as:
-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price (MSRP)
- Engine and Transmission Specifications
- Equipment, Packages, and Extra Features
- Fuel Economy Rating
- Other Information

Frequently asked questions
Yes, it is generally safe to share your VIN online for decoding, as the VIN is a public figure and does not contain sensitive personal information.
A lemon title, if issued, indicates repeated, unfixable issues, significantly affecting the usability and resale value of the 2020 GMC SIERRA 3500HD, if such a title is applied.
The window sticker benefits car dealers by providing a standardized set of information that aids in promoting transparency and trust with customers, facilitating a smoother sales process.
Emission inspection status may show whether the 2020 GMC vehicle has passed required state emissions testing, which is essential for registration in many areas, if such inspections have been documented.
The average depreciation rate for vehicles over five years can vary, but many models experience a significant portion of their depreciation within the first few years of ownership.
A VIN decoder can reveal engine details such as the engine size, configuration, and fuel type, which are encoded in specific characters of the VIN.
